Ensuring Your Plaid Typography Works for You

While the aesthetic appeal is undeniable, successful implementation requires a strategist’s eye. A font with this much character demands thoughtful application to maintain professional presentation and readability.

Clarity is Key: As a display font, Red Buffalo Plaid is built for impact, not for body text. Using it for long paragraphs would strain the eyes and dilute its special effect. Reserve it for headlines, logos, short calls-to-action, and decorative elements. Always pair it with a clean, highly readable sans serif font or a simple serif font for supporting text. For example, pair a bold Red Buffalo Plaid headline with a font like Open Sans or Lora for descriptions to ensure visual consistency and readability.

Context Matters: Match the font’s personality to your project’s goal. It’s a natural fit for Christmas and winter themes, but could also work for a rugged, outdoor brand year-round. However, it would likely feel out of place on a corporate finance website or a tech startup’s app. Understanding your audience’s expectations is crucial for effective visual communication.

Test and Refine: Before committing, always test the font in your specific design context. View it at the sizes you’ll use, on the backgrounds you plan to use (it pops against solid colors and can get lost on busy images), and in the software you’ll be working in. Check how the plaid pattern renders in different formats, especially if you’re creating digital products or marketing assets that will be viewed on various screens.

Licensing and Building Your Creative Toolkit

When investing in a commercial font, understanding the license is non-negotiable. Most premium fonts, including bundles like this, come with specific terms. Typically, a license will allow you to use the font for an unlimited number of personal projects and a set number of commercial projects or installations. For small business owners and entrepreneurs, this is a critical consideration. Ensure the license covers your intended use—whether it’s for client work, merchandise for sale, or digital templates. A clear license protects you legally and is a hallmark of a professional design asset.
